69 providers in Diabetic Kidney Disease, Physical Medicine And Rehabilitation, Public Health, Thoracic Aortic Surgery

69 providers in Diabetic Kidney Disease, Physical Medicine And Rehabilitation, Public Health, Thoracic Aortic Surgery